Most Popular Louisiana Schools for a Master's in Finance & Financial Management
Our analysis found Tulane University of Louisiana to be the most popular school for finance and financial management students who want to pursue a master’s degree in Louisiana. Located in the city of New Orleans, Tulane is a private not-for-profit school with a large student population.
About 41% of the students majoring in finance at the school are women while 59% are male.
Read full report on Finance & Financial Management at Tulane University of Louisiana
You’ll be in good company if you decide to attend University of New Orleans. It ranked #2 on our 2023 Most Popular Finance & Financial Management Master’s Degree Schools in Louisiana list. UNO is a medium-sized public school located in the large city of New Orleans.
About 32% of the students majoring in finance at the school are women while 68% are male.
A rank of #3 on this year’s list means Louisiana State University and Agricultural & Mechanical College is a great place for finance and financial management students working on their master’s degree. Louisiana State University is a fairly large public school located in the midsize city of Baton Rouge.
About 33% of the students majoring in finance at the school are women while 67% are male.
